Transaction 948207080fd04277941b083a41003e14ae31eb9622edb12e179de4cece6f63de
2 Input
2 Outputs
- 948207080fd04277941b083a41003e14ae31eb9622edb12e179de4cece6f63de:0
- 948207080fd04277941b083a41003e14ae31eb9622edb12e179de4cece6f63de:1
value 180000
address 33WRmXDNuLiBnuHWA7qaeVJ1osbstiEbZh
value 529324
address 1HjSEm71Kqt31Va9JhJk2SvztwotZkQJFN